Idoiagabeaskoa
Idoiagabeaskoa is a residential building in Ereño, Biscay, Basque Country. Idoiagabeaskoa is situated nearby to the church Santa Katalina, as well as near the ruins Akordaetxebarria.Places of Interest Nearby
